Not what I expected
I unpacked the jacket, which was a good resemblance of the advertised product. Good fit, goes well over Brevet jacket, very light and packs down to nothing. It’s one of those items that you wear occasionally when needed. My other Rapha kit is very well made and performs well.
I actually came to put this on on a ride home, back to the coast into fairly cool westerly’s.
Riding into a strong wind, I was working hard. First impression was that this was rather stiff fabric and rather like a crisp packet, which flapped and rattled in the wind. When I reached the coast and stopped at the cafe, I removed the wind jacket and was very dissatisfied to find it wet through with condensation on the inside. I noticed small holes under the armpits and thought that’s not enough. I do a lot of fell walking and am used to using Pertex fabrics, which are brilliant wind proofs and never have a problem with moisture. I presumed that this would be a pertex fabric, as it is wind proof, very lightweight and packable. Obviously not. I must say I’m very disappointed with it and probably will not use it again. Waste of money really. Such a shame

Thin and super light
Absolutely super-thin nylon windshield. Completely compressed it fits in a jeans pocket, really impressive. So no problem with putting it in your race jersey pockets. On the skin it feals plastic-like but I wore it in a 8°C hard rain conditions, and it sure gets totally soaked, but it protected me from getting totally cold and stiff. For pure wind protection it is great. Arms are a bit longer, and it is not super-skinny fit which i prefer for jackets and gilets for comfort. Only down point is the price. For just a nylon jacket it s pretty expensive, but I ADORE the Brevet line, quality is outstanding, small vent holes help breathability and the overall concept works for me. Good stuff. Sizing: I am 1,78m , 70kg, I were M.
